What is the average monthly cost for assisted living in Mount Vernon, GA?
In Mount Vernon, GA, the average monthly cost for assisted living typically ranges from $3,000 to $4,500, depending on the level of care, amenities, and specific facility. This is generally lower than the state average for Georgia, making Mount Vernon an affordable option for seniors in the region. It's advisable to contact local facilities directly for precise pricing and any available financial assistance programs.

How does Georgia regulate assisted living facilities in Mount Vernon?
Assisted living facilities in Mount Vernon, GA, are regulated by the Georgia Department of Community Health (DCH) under rules for Personal Care Homes. These regulations cover staffing ratios, safety standards, resident care plans, and facility inspections. Facilities must be licensed and comply with state-specific requirements to ensure quality care. Families can verify a facility's license and inspection history through the DCH website or by contacting the local health department.
What local resources in Mount Vernon, GA, support seniors and their families when transitioning to assisted living?
Mount Vernon and the surrounding Montgomery County area offer resources such as the Montgomery County Senior Center, which provides social activities and meal programs, and local agencies like the Area Agency on Aging of Middle Georgia, which offers counseling, referrals, and support services. Additionally, families can seek guidance from healthcare providers at Meadows Regional Medical Center in Vidalia, nearby, for transition assistance and wellness programs tailored to seniors.
